Split Tunneling is now available in Portmaster

12 Upvotes

Portmaster 2.2.1 adds Split Tunneling: the ability to route specific apps or connections through a different network interface, overriding the route your operating system would normally use. If a VPN or SPN is handling your default traffic, Split Tunneling lets you carve out exceptions.

Some use case examples:

  • Bypass VPN overhead for latency-critical apps such as games or video calls, sending them over a direct connection instead
  • Send a streaming app over your direct ISP connection instead of a VPN exit in another country
  • Keep a work app on a dedicated connection while everything else uses your home network

When using Split Tunnel, Portmaster applies the override automatically. Follow these steps:

  1. Enable the Split Tunnel module in Portmaster’s global settings
  2. Turn on Use Split Tunnel for the app you want to redirect

You can set this globally as a default or override it per app, and add rules to include or exclude specific domains for finer control. Portmaster intercepts the app’s outgoing connections in the background and re-establishes them over the chosen interface; the app itself needs no configuration.

Worth noting: traffic routed this way bypasses SPN or VPN encryption and exits under your regular IP address, so it only makes sense for apps and destinations where that trade-off is acceptable.

Split Tunneling is available now for Windows and Linux users running Portmaster 2.2.1 or later. Full configuration details, including per-app rules and how Split Tunneling interacts with SPN and VPNs, are documented on the wiki.

Disclaimer for Arch: V2 is a separate package

3 Upvotes

If you installed portmaster in Arch, you'll see the "download v2" in the program, and when you open it, it takes you to the website. You might just think "Oh wait, let me just update it through my package manager" then you try that and there's no updates. So you say "Ok I guess I just have to wait until they update the package" months pass.... nothing.

It's because the portmaster package was renamed to be the legacy package, while V2 is a whole separate package you have to install.

I only realized this now.

The legacy version doesn't even work properly anymore. It opens and it runs, but after a while there's a point where I lose all internet connection and the program hangs and I have to fully disable it to get my internet to work. I can only use it again after I restart my computer.

Persistent "Detected Compatibility Issue" warning on Linux Mint although everything appears to work

3 Upvotes

Hi everyone,

I'm currently evaluating Portmaster together with IVPN and SPN on Linux Mint and I'm seeing a persistent "Detected Compatibility Issue" warning that I cannot explain.

First of all, the account/login issue from yesterday appears to be resolved. I can log in normally again and SPN is working.

Current setup:

  • Linux Mint (latest release)
  • IVPN using WireGuard
  • SPN enabled and working
  • UFW disabled

Network interfaces:

  • lo
  • eno1
  • wgivpn

Observed behavior:

  • SPN appears to work correctly
  • Public IP changes as expected
  • DNS leak tests appear clean
  • IPv4 and IPv6 connectivity work
  • Traffic is routed through SPN
  • Performance is good (~400 Mbit/s)

Despite that, Portmaster continuously shows:

Detected Compatibility Issue
Portmaster detected that something is interfering with its operation.

I checked the Portmaster service logs but couldn't find any obvious compatibility-related messages. The only notable entry I noticed was an occasional restart with exit status 23, after which Portmaster immediately starts again and continues working normally.

At this point I'm wondering whether this could be a false positive in the compatibility detection or if there is a known interaction between Portmaster, IVPN WireGuard and SPN that triggers this warning.

Has anyone seen this before or can point me to additional diagnostics I should collect?
